No app, no form, no cost to the caller. A missed call number turns interest into a recorded action with the smallest possible ask.
The voter dials the campaign's missed call number. The call disconnects automatically after one or two rings — free for the voter.
The number is logged the moment the call rings, synced straight to the campaign's CRM or voter database in real time.
A welcome SMS or WhatsApp message goes out immediately, confirming the sign-up and sharing next steps.
A dedicated phone number that a voter can call and hang up on — no charge to them — to register support, join a supporter or volunteer list, or RSVP to an event. The number is captured automatically and synced to the campaign's CRM for immediate SMS or WhatsApp follow-up.

Common Questions
Yes. A missed call number is designed so the voter's call disconnects automatically after one or two rings, before any charge applies on their side. The campaign pays for the number and the backend system, not the voter.
Common uses include letting a voter give a missed call to join a supporter list, register as a volunteer, or RSVP to a rally or public meeting — any action where the voter just needs to signal interest without filling a form or typing a reply.
The number is captured automatically and synced to the campaign's CRM or voter database in real time. Most campaigns trigger an immediate follow-up — a welcome SMS or WhatsApp message confirming the sign-up and sharing next steps.
A missed call number can typically be activated within a day, since it does not require DLT template approval the way an SMS or voice broadcast does — it only needs the number provisioned and the CRM sync configured.
